The online arm of People’s Daily said it will cooperate with state-owned enterprise China Arts and Entertainment Group to develop non-fungible tokens (NFTs) themed on Chinese traditional and modern paintings.

Fast facts

  • People’s Daily says they will issue the NFTs for digital publication, and to explore the tokens’ editing, reviewing and publication process.
  • The People’s Daily established its marketplace in January and airdropped the first batch of NFTs for free.
  • The platform has not sold NFTs for profit, nor has it revealed the blockchain on which the platform is based.
